										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The women&#8217;s flyweight title was on the line, and former ONE champion make his debut at Oktagon 87 on Saturday.</p>
<p>Lucia Szabová already holds bantamweight gold in Oktagon, and was looking to add a second title to her trophy case in the form of the promotion&#8217;s vacant 125lb scrap. Looking to put a wrench in the works was Brazilian Leidiane Fernandes, a former Jungle Fights champ making her promotional debut.</p>
<p>At 10-0, Szabová has been looking like Oktagon&#8217;s answer to Dakota Ditcheva, and a second belt would give her a real foothold in the promotion.</p>
<p>In the co-main event, meanwhile, former ONE Championship welterweight champ Zebaztian Kadestam made his promotional debut against Dominick Humburger.</p>

<h3>Oktagon 87: Szabová vs. Fernandes Results</h3>
<p><strong>Main Card</strong></p>
<p>Lucia Szabová def. Leidiane Fernandes by TKO, Round 3, 2:12 &#8211;<em> for the vacant Oktagon MMA women&#8217;s flyweight championship</em><br />
Dominik Humburger def. Zebaztian Kadestam by unanimous decision (30-26, 30-27, 30-26)<br />
Radek Roušal def. Samuel Bark by KO, Round 1, 1:15<br />
Josef Hála def. Tomáš Mudroch by KO, Round 2, 1:48 &#8211; <em>STAND and BANG rules</em><br />
Ozan Aslaner def. Vladimír Lengál by un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28)<br />
Jan Malach def. Stefan Končar by TKO, Round 3, 1:58</p>
<p><strong>Preliminary Card</strong></p>
<p>Vojtech Garba def. Mateusz Strzelczyk by TKO, Round 1, 3:48<br />
Václav Štěpán def. Firas Daud by split decision (28-29, 29-28, 29-28)<br />
Mileide Simplicio def. Josefine Knutsson by submission (rear-naked choke), Round 1, 4:55<br />
Liam Pitts def. Kacper Matyszewski by submission (rear-naked choke), Round 1, 3:52<br />
Alex Hutyra def. Umut Birdal by submission (rear-naked choke), Round 2, 3:44</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Coming into his fight at Oktagon 86 this weekend, Amiran Gogoladze has leveled up in a big way. With a possible title shot on the line against Ion Surdu, he brought his training to the fight capital of the world to prepare. He feels that it created the best version of himself ahead of the bout.</p>
<p>&#8220;I moved to the United States with the help of Meab Dvalishvili. I was living with Merab in his house, and I was training in a Syndicate MMA,&#8221; Gogoladze said speaking through a translator. &#8220;There were many, many good guys and many, many fighters who have helped me to develop my skills and all the stuff, but mostly I was training with Khalil Rountree Jr., and we were the main training partners for each other, and he helped me to evolve a lot.&#8221;</p>
<p><iframe title="Amiran Gogoladze On Two-Year Layoff, &quot;I&#039;m more than ready to return in action.&quot; | Oktagon 86" width="640" height="360" src="https://www.youtube.com/embed/piYjid78Adg?feature=oembed" frameborder="0" allow="accelerometer; autoplay; clipboard-write; encrypted-media; gyroscope; picture-in-picture; web-share" referrerpolicy="strict-origin-when-cross-origin" allowfullscreen></iframe></p>
<p>However, it wasn&#8217;t just the team at Syndicate MMA that helped him to grow. He travelled around to many places in the city to make sure that he could get the most out of the experience.</p>
<p>&#8220;I was training with those guys, and also I was trying different training places in Las Vegas,&#8221; he said. &#8220;So, physically and mentally, I&#8217;m so strong after those days, and I&#8217;m more than ready for everything.&#8221;</p>
<p>Now in the best shape of his life, Gogoladze looks ahead to his fight with former champion, Ion Surdu. He knows just what&#8217;s at stake in this fight and is ready to come take it.</p>
<p>&#8220;He&#8217;s technically undefeated in the title fights and he lost the belt outside the cage,&#8221; Gogoladze said. &#8220;So we&#8217;re gonna see how how everything goes and also I&#8217;m more than ready and more than sure that this is gonna be a number one contender fight. If I win this fight and it goes to the championship fight.&#8221;</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Oktagon MMA made its debut in Poland on Saturday with Oktagon 86 taking place in Szczecin.</p>
<p>The main event saw a &#8220;stand and bang&#8221; (read: no grappling) rules fight between Polish star Michal Materla and Germany&#8217;s Christian Jungwirth. Also in action, former KSW champ Tomasz Narkun (taking on veteran Alexander Poppeck in the co-main event), and ex-Oktagon welterweight champion Ion Surdu.</p>
<p>After losing his title at the scale last fall, Surdu was looking to work his way back to another championship opportunity against Amiran Gogoladze, a fight that had been in the works several times before.</p>

<h3>Oktagon 86: Materla vs. Jungwirth Results</h3>
<p><strong>Main Card</strong></p>
<p>Michał Materla def. Christian Jungwirth by unanimous decision (48-46, 49-45, 48-46) &#8211; <em>stand and bang rules</em><br />
Alexander Poppeck def. Tomasz Narkun by unanimous decision (29-28, 29-28, 29-28)<br />
Amiran Gogoladze def. Ion Surdu by KO, Round 1, 2:34<br />
Mateusz Janur def. Robin Roos by unanimous decision (30-27, 30-27, 30-27)<br />
Michał Piwowarski def. Timo Feucht by TKO, Round 2, 3:57<br />
Henrique Madureira def. Jonatan Kujawa by unanimous decision (29-28, 30-26, 30-26)</p>
<p><strong>Preliminary Card</strong></p>
<p>Jan Stanovský def. Łukasz Rajewski by TKO (elbows), Round 2, 4:16<br />
Kacper Frątczak def. Zoran Solaja by TKO, Round 3, 2:39<br />
Natan Niewiadomski def. Patrick Spirk by submission (rear-naked choke), Round 1, 3:08<br />
Lukáš Chotěnovský def. Michał Hawro by submission (rear-naked choke), Round 3, 4:14<br />
Niamh Kinehan def. Emilia Czerwińska by TKO, Round 3, 4:48</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>&#8220;The Dracula Show&#8221; returns at Oktagon 86, and Ion &#8220;Dracula&#8221; Surdu finally gets to throw down with Amiran Gogoladze.</p>
<p>The fight has been booked before, and as former champ Surdu told Cageside Press recently, &#8220;a few times we had a chance, but unfortunately, the fight didn&#8217;t work so now is the third one. Hopefully we&#8217;ll be all good until the fight.&#8221;</p>
<p>Asked if he had any trepidation about the fight falling through once again, Surdu (17-7) admitted that &#8220;our business is a hard business. Until the last day, you can be good but on the last day you can do something or you can have some problem unfortunately. I hope that it will be all good with my opponent, with me, and finally we will meet each other in the cage. But at the same time if something happens, I&#8217;m ready for all [comers].&#8221;</p>
<p>Surdu never lost his welterweight title in a fight, instead, he lost the belt on the scales, missing weight back in November. What happened after that loss sheds some light on why the mishap occurred in the first place.</p>
<p>&#8220;After that I went for a blood test, I did tests on my body and unfortunately there was bacteria in my body. Because of this bacteria, my kidneys were blocked and I couldn&#8217;t do my weight, so for that [reason] I missed the weight.&#8221;</p>
<p>Clearing the bacteria from his body and making a few changes in camp has Surdu back on target for the welterweight division. And despite having gone up to middleweight before, he never considered another move up.</p>
<p>The day or so between losing his title and actually fighting (and defeating) <a class="border-b border-dotted border-tap_6 hover:border-solid" title="Andrej Kalašnik Fighter Page" href="https://www.tapology.com/fightcenter/fighters/179353-andrej-kalanik" data-wpel-link="external" target="_blank" rel="external noopener noreferrer">Andrej Kalašnik</a> last November, meanwhile, was a tumultuous one.</p>
<p>&#8220;It was a crazy, crazy 24 hours. I [missed] the weight, there was a chance to not fight, because 3 and a half kilos, it was a lot, and much respect to Kalašnik that he accepted the fight,&#8221; stated Surdu. &#8220;Of course I gave him 50% of my purse but yeah, he accepted the fight. I did a few things from doctors and I got back. Mindset, I can say I have one of the best mindsets in the game because I know what I can do. When people say that I can&#8217;t do something, for me it&#8217;s the best motivation.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;At the same time when I step into the arena, when I walk into the cage, all the people were hating me. It was a crazy, crazy atmosphere. First time in my life, 60% of the highlights were on me but for me, it was the best. Because under pressure, I&#8217;m good.&#8221;</p>
<p>In fact, under pressure is exactly where Ion Surdu wants to be. &#8220;When it&#8217;s the biggest pressure of my life, I&#8217;m good. So I love to be under pressure, and you can see that in my last fight, in my performance.&#8221;</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Former UFC standout and current Oktagon MMA flyweight champ Zhalgas Zhumagulov isn&#8217;t settling for just one championship belt.</p>
<p>As announced by Oktagon MMA on Sunday, Zhumagulov (19-9) will move up to bantamweight to face Igor Severino (10-1) at Oktagon 89 on June 6, 2026, with Severino&#8217;s bantamweight championship on the line.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s an impressive turn from Zhumagulov, who has won five fights since exiting the UFC on a four fight skid that included three consecutive split decision losses to names like <a href="https://cagesidepress.com/2026/04/04/joshua-van-vs-tatsuro-taira-shifts-from-ufc-327-to-ufc-328/" data-wpel-link="internal">Joshua Van</a> and Charles &#8220;Inner G&#8221; Johnson.</p>
<p>The former FNG flyweight champ, hailing from Kazakhstan, defended his Oktagon title against UFC vet David Dvorak in his last outing.</p>
<p>He gets another UFC alum in Severino, who defeated Khurshed Kakhorov last month to claim Oktagon&#8217;s previously vacant bantamweight title. Severino was previously best known for a biting incident in the UFC which saw him lose to Andre Lima by DQ. The Brazilian has leaned into the controversy, which saw him cut by the organization, and now bills himself as &#8220;The Hannibal.&#8221;</p>
<p>The Contender Series winner is 2-0 in Oktagon MMA to date.</p>
<p>Oktagon 89 takes place at the Tipos Arena in Bratislava, Slovakia on June 6, 2026 and also features a heavyweight showdown between former title challengers Martin Buday and Lazar Todev.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>A key fight for Oktagon MMA&#8217;s heavyweight division is set for Oktagon 89.</p>
<p>In an announcement issued via press release, promotion officials have revealed that former UFC heavyweight Martin Buday (16-3) will take on ex-Oktagon title challenger Lazar Todev (13-7) at Oktagon 89.</p>
<p>The event takes place on June 6, 2026 at the Tipos Aréna in Bratislava, Slovakia.</p>
<p>After exiting the UFC on a three-fight win streak that included victories over ex-champ Andre Arlovski and jiu-jitsu champion Buchecha, Buday made his Oktagon debut in a title fight against double-champ (light heavyweight and heavyweight) Will Fleury. That turned into a disastrous night for the 34-year old Slovakian, as he was finished on the feet in under two minutes.</p>
<p>Bulgaria&#8217;s Todev also suffered a setback in a title fight with Fleury last year. After a wild turn of events ahead of a scheduled title fight with then-champ Hatif Moeil, Todev found himself facing Fleury for gold. That, after Moeil abruptly left the promotion after being fined for starting a brawl at a press conference.</p>
<p>Todev came up short against Fleury, losing a decision last March. He&#8217;s since bounced back with victories over a pair of UFC veterans however: Luis Henrique and Josh Parisian (in what turned out to be Parisian&#8217;s retirement fight).</p>
<p>A third victory over a UFC alum, and a recent fellow title challenger, would almost certainly land Todev another crack at Fleury.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Middleweight gold will be on the line in a highly anticipated rematch in Cologne, Germany this Summar.</p>
<p>Oktagon MMA middleweight champ Kerim Engizek (24-5) will put his title on the line against Krzysztof Jotko (29-6, 1NC) at Oktagon 91 on July 11, 2026. The event takes place at the Lanxess Arena in Cologne.</p>
<p>News of the booking was announced via press release on Wednesday. The fight is an immediate rematch of the Tipsport Gamechanger Middleweight tournament finale this past January, which saw UFC vet Jotko submit Engizek in the opening round.</p>
<p>Jotko claimed €300,000 in prize money with the win, but what he did not claim was Engizek&#8217;s middleweight title, as it was not on the line. Now, Jotko can claim the glory alongside the gold as he looks to extend a five-fight win streak.</p>
<p>During his UFC run, Poland&#8217;s Jotko posted an 11-6 record, exiting the promotion off a single loss against Brendan Allen in 2022. He&#8217;d then move to the PFL, losing to future Oktagon champ Will Fleury, only for the result to be changed to a No Contest when Fleury failed a pre-fight drug test.</p>
<p>With that in mind, Jotko&#8217;s only losses in his last 12 fights, discounting the No Contest, have come to Allen and former UFC middleweight champ Sean Strickland.</p>
<p>Turkey&#8217;s Engizek is 6-1 under the Oktagon MMA banner, with the lone loss coming to Jotko. He defeated <a class="border-b border-dotted border-tap_6 hover:border-solid" title="Patrik Kincl Fighter Page" href="https://www.tapology.com/fightcenter/fighters/7517-patrick-kincl" data-wpel-link="external" target="_blank" rel="external noopener noreferrer">Patrik Kincl</a> in his second fight with the promotion to capture the Oktagon MMA 185lb title.</p>
<p>Engizek fights out of Düsseldorf, Germany and will be looking to avenge a loss suffered in front of his fans at home back in January.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>&#8220;The Killer vs. The Hannibal&#8221; is how Saturday&#8217;s Oktagon 85 main event has been billed in the weeks leading up to the event in Hamburg, Germany.</p>
<p>Khurshed &#8220;Killer&#8221; Kakhorov and Igor &#8220;The Hannibal&#8221; Severino will face off for the promotion&#8217;s vacant bantamweight title, with Severino&#8217;s nickname a nod to his infamous biting incident in the UFC. While it really should be &#8220;Hannibal the Cannibal,&#8221; there might be a little copyright infringement on that one. Or perhaps just &#8220;The Cannibal,&#8221; but Alexandre Pantoja has laid claim to that.</p>
<p>Regardless, one of these men is set to leave Hamburg as a newly crowned champion.</p>
<p>UFC veteran Stephanie Egger missed weight for Saturday&#8217;s card, but her bout with Veronika Smolková moves forward at a catchweight.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The vacant welterweight title was on the line when Rony Paradeiser faced off against Kaik Brito at Oktagon 84 on Saturday.</p>
<p>Slovakia&#8217;s Paradeiser was looking to claim a second title in the promotion, after the former lightweight champ made the move up to 170lbs last year. Brito, himself a former champ, was looking to reclaim his old title, which he vacated prior to a failed shot on the Contender Series in 2023.</p>
<p>In the co-main event, former welterweight champ David Kozama looked to snap a three-fight skid when he took on Jozef Wittner, a PFL alum returning to the promotion for the first time since Oktagon 18 in 2020.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Rony Paradeiser returns to action at Oktagon 84 this weekend, where he has a shot at welterweight gold opposite Kaik Brito.</p>
<p>The title currently sits vacant.</p>
<p>Slovakia&#8217;s Paradeiser (23-9) is now a veteran of the sport as well as a veteran of Oktagon MMA, Europe&#8217;s leading MMA promotion, with 22 fights under their banner to date. The 23rd will be the biggest, and not just in the sense that your next fight is always your biggest. After earning lightweight gold in 2023, Paradeiser made his return to 170lbs last year, and will now look to claim the title in his new home at welterweight.</p>
<p>Ahead of this Oktagon 84 main event, Paradeiser took time to answer some questions for Cageside Press as he looks to make history in Ostrava, Czech Republic.</p>
<div>
<p><strong>Cageside Press</strong>: Thank you kindly for taking the time to answer some questions for us. Very much appreciate it. First, how has camp been ahead of Oktagon 84, and who have you been working with in terms of training partners for this title fight?</p>
<p><strong>Rony Paradeiser</strong>: It was the second time I had camp in my homeland Slovakia. Training partners come to fight with me. First and main one was <a href="https://cagesidepress.com/2024/06/07/ion-surdu-oktagon-58-war/" data-wpel-link="internal">Ion Surdu</a>, he had been training whole three weeks and it was helpful a lot. And many others fighters from Slovakia and Czech.</p>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: Kaik Brito is, like yourself, a former champion in Oktagon &#8211; when you moved to welterweight, did you expect to be fighting him someday, regardless of when and whether it was for a title?</p>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: Sure, I want to fight with the best fighters and Kaik was one of the option. Everybody from the top of welterweight. Except Ion. And I didn&#8217;t think about the title fight. Cause Ion was welterweight champion and I would not fight with him.</p>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: Obviously there&#8217;s lots of tape on Brito so what is your take on him as an opponent, and have you seen any significant changes or improvements in his game of late?</p>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: He is still a heavy puncher and great fighter.</p>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: After so many years at lightweight, what made you decide to move back to the welterweight division? Was it a matter of hard weight cuts and lack of energy, or did you see more opportunity there?</p>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: During the gamechanger [Tipsport Gamechanger Tournament], I was a whole year in calorie deficit. I had lack of energy, cause the whole of my focus was on diet. Any improvements on strength or power or other skills. It&#8217;s different when you are in your early twenties, the metabolism, muscles etc. Every year it was harder and harder to keep in lightweight. So the move to welterweight was some kind of logical next step.</p>
<div>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: Is this move to welterweight permanent, or would there ever be a chance you dropped back down?</p>
</div>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: Yes, it&#8217;s absolutely permanent. I cant imagine to be in lightweight again.</p>
<div>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: Having held gold before, what lessons did you learn from your first experience as a champion in Oktagon?</p>
</div>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: To get a championship title is hard, but to keep it is harder.</p>
<div>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: What lessons did you learn from your fights with Losene Keita? Do you think he can go far in the UFC?</p>
</div>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: Yes sure. He is great fighter and he is actually the top 15. He can achieve a lot in UFC.</p>
<div>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: You fought four times in 2024, just twice last year &#8211; are you hoping for another busy year in 2026? Is there a number of fights that, for you, works best?</p>
</div>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: Four times as combination with lightweight were pretty hard year. Last year only two fight, but it was mainly due to moving to welterweight. I think three fights per year are great.</p>
<p><strong>Cageside</strong>: What&#8217;s your prediction to this fight?</p>
<p><strong>Rony</strong>: Be smart and clever, go through first round and the belt is at home. And last but not least, I would like to say hi to all MMA fans and say thank you for your support. And also thank you for interview.</p>
